یلدا ادامه داره... ❤️ ۴۰ درصد تخفیف همه دورهها
استفاده از تخفیفهاسلام دوستان
من در مورد تگ div خوندم و متوجه شدم که برای دسته بندی کردن عناصر html و دادن استایل به اونها خیلی کاربردیه!
برای مثال ما اگه در یک صفحه وب 300 پاراگراف داشته باشیم ! و اگه بخوایم مثلا هر 10 تا پاراگراف یه فونت خاصی داشته باشن
برای مثال از پاراگراف 1 تا 10 فونتش arial باشه و 11 تا 20 tahoma باشه و... خوب اگه در همچین صفحه وبی بخوایم اینکارو انجام بدیم باید 300 تا class مشخص کنیم و در css استایل بدیم که خب کار خیلی سخت میشه!!! ولی با div محدوده تعیین میکنیم و 30 تا محدوده نیازه که اگر به هر محدوده ( تگ div ) یک class بدیم
در مجموع میشه 30 کلاس که خب خیلی کمتره!!
ولی سوال من اینه چرا در طراحی قالب از html استفاده میشه؟؟؟
من گروه بندی کردن عناصر رو متوجه شدم ولی دلیل اینکه در طراحی قالب استفاده میشه چی هستش؟
ممنون
سلام
وقت بخیر
یک توضیح مختصر
HTML مخفف "Hyper Text Markup Language" است که معنی آن "زبان نشانه گذاری فرا متنی" میشه
HTML زبان نشانه گذاری استاندارد برای ایجاد صفحات وب است.
این جمله هم یعنی اینکه برای طراحی در وب نیاز به یک زبان استاندارد وجود داره (مثل زبان انگلیسی که در تمام کشورها به عنوان زبان مشترک برای تعامل شکل گرفته) که همه براساس آن قواعد و نشانه ها طراحی کنند
حال برای این قالب و نشانه ها نیاز به یکسری عناصر یا تگ داریم که این قالب را تشکیل بدهند
یکی از این تگ ها div هست که به معنی تقسیم کردن (divide or section) و برای دسته بندی یا تقسیم بندی محتوای وب کاربرد داره
تگ های دیگه ای هم هستند که برای تقسیم بندی استفاده می شوند که div و section پر کاربرد ترین آنها در html هستند
شاید یک مثال مفهوم را بهتره بیان کنه
html مثل یک خانه یا مدرسه است
تگ div مثل اتاق ها و کلاس ها
یعنی یک کل(مثل خانه یا مدرسه) از جزء ها (اتاق ها یا کلاس ها) تشکیل شده است
برچسب div، به منظور بخش بندی در صفحات وب استفاده میشه. یعنی قصد داریم در صفحه وب، بخشی را از بخش دیگر جدا کنیم که به کرات به آن نیازمند می شویم.
این برچسب بار معنایی هم ندارد، بر خلاف برچسب هایی مثل section, aside, header, footer, ...
چون برای چیدمان عناصر در صفحه، باید آن را بخش بخش کنیم. / شما زمانی که شروع به نوشتن یک صفحه وب کنید، خودبخود این نیاز را به صورت عملی مشاهده خواهید کرد. / اینکه مدام بخش های مختلف صفحه وب را بایستی از یکدیگر جدا کنید و محتوایی را در هر بخش ایجاد کنید.
آیا مایل به ارسال نوتیفیکیشن و اخبار از طرف راکت هستید ؟